More than 100 dead, over 200 injured in fire at Iraq wedding party
View
Date:2025-04-20 12:43:32
The number of death cases has risen to 114 and more than 200 injured due to the fire of the wedding hall in Hamdaniyah, the Nineveh Deputy Governor Hasan al-Allaq said.
